How has rent in Seneca Falls, NY changed in the last two years?

The average rent in Seneca Falls, NY, for rentals of all sizes and types, is $1,295, which is a 0.56% decrease year-over-year.

The monthly rent for 1-bedroom apartments in Seneca Falls, NY is about $1,100. The average rent for 2-bedroom apartments in Seneca Falls, NY is $1,250, and studios are about $750 per month.

How do residents get around Seneca Falls, NY?

Seneca Falls locals spend about 19 minutes commuting, and most drive to get to work. The best way to fly in or out of Seneca Falls is through Syracuse Hancock International Airport, 37.61 miles away.
